Tenova SlagFlo™ Device
The Tenova SlagFlo™ device offers advanced hydraulic or electromechanical control for modulating slag flow from a taphole, improving safety and efficiency in high-temperature furnace operations.
Overview
The Tenova SlagFlo™ device is designed to control slag tapping rates in high-capacity furnaces, providing enhanced safety and automation. The device is capable of remote and automated actuation to shut off slag flow during emergencies, reducing manual intervention and enhancing operational control in industries like mineral wool production and base metal smelting
Technical Data
Tenova’s SlagFlo™ device provides operators with the ability to adjust and regulate the tapping process remotely, enhancing both safety and efficiency. Engineered to withstand extreme furnace conditions, the device can endure slag temperatures of up to 1700°C, ensuring its reliability and durability in even the most demanding environments. Additionally, the SlagFlo™ device is highly versatile, capable of modulating slag tapping rates to provide a consistent and controlled flow, which is essential for improving downstream processes such as slag granulation and mineral wool production. Its adaptable design makes it suitable for use in both continuous and batch operations.

Safety
The SlagFlo™ system significantly improves safety by allowing operators to remotely shut off slag flow in emergency situations. This minimizes exposure to hazardous furnace conditions and prevents dangerous slag spills or explosions.
Automation
The device integrates seamlessly into furnace control systems, allowing for automated slag flow control and emergency shutdowns. This reduces the need for manual intervention and enhances process efficiency.
Digital
With the SlagFlo™ device, operators can monitor and control slag tapping via integrated SCADA systems, ensuring real-time adjustments and improving the overall automation of furnace operations.
